Pseudo-3-Branes in a Curved 6D Bulk
arXiv:0709.0873 · doi:10.1016/j.physletb.2007.09.016
Abstract
We consider a model involving a 4-brane in a 6D bulk which carries sigma model fields. An axion field on the 4-brane cancels the pressure along one direction leading to an effective codimension-2 3-brane. For a range of parameters of the theory, we get a transverse space which is non-compact, providing a possible solution to the cosmological constant problem. A setup with two branes in a compact space is also treated. In this case, a mild fine-tuning between the radii of the two 4-branes is necessary. Finally, we explore the 4-brane problem in the Gauss-Codazzi formulation and we discuss general aspects of gravity in the presence of additional brane sources.
